Razalwada Population - Bharuch, Gujarat

Razalwada is a medium size village located in Jhagadia Taluka of Bharuch district, Gujarat with total 252 families residing. The Razalwada village has population of 1102 of which 563 are males while 539 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Razalwada village population of children with age 0-6 is 156 which makes up 14.16 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Razalwada village is 957 which is higher than Gujarat state average of 919. Child Sex Ratio for the Razalwada as per census is 975, higher than Gujarat average of 890.

Razalwada village has lower literacy rate compared to Gujarat. In 2011, literacy rate of Razalwada village was 75.48 % compared to 78.03 % of Gujarat. In Razalwada Male literacy stands at 85.95 % while female literacy rate was 64.50 %.

Caste Factor

In Razalwada village, most of the village population is from Schedule Tribe (ST).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 98.37 % while Schedule Caste (SC) were 0.82 % of total population in Razalwada village.

Work Profile

In Razalwada village out of total population, 675 were engaged in work activities. 99.11 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 0.89 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 675 workers engaged in Main Work, 2 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 648 were Agricultural labourer.
